public blurtRep(blurtRep cpyRep) { blurtString = cpyRep.blurtString; repetitionCount = cpyRep.repetitionCount; valid = cpyRep.valid; pingCount = cpyRep.pingCount; }
public mixRep() { x = new blurtRep("x"); z = new blurtRep("z"); mixCount = 0; // Cycles between 1 and 2 randomly preference = 0; // set when called to be a random number 1 - 10 }
static void Main(string[] args) { Console.WriteLine("Please provide an input file path: "); // User must enter a valid file to read from Console.WriteLine(@"Example: C:Users\USERNAME\Documents\INPUTFILE.txt"); string userInput = Console.ReadLine(); string FILE = userInput; string[] fileWords = System.IO.File.ReadAllLines(FILE); blurtRep[] blurtReps = new blurtRep[fileWords.Length]; for (int i = 0; i < fileWords.Length; i++) { blurtReps[i] = new blurtRep(fileWords[i]); } Console.WriteLine("Would you like to run program [y/n]?"); string run = Console.ReadLine(); while (run == "y") { callBlurtRep(blurtReps, fileWords.Length); Console.WriteLine("Would you like to run program [y/n]?"); run = Console.ReadLine(); } printStatistics(blurtReps, fileWords.Length); resetObjects(blurtReps, fileWords.Length); printStatistics(blurtReps, fileWords.Length); }